A staff member said lacrosse will be added to the elementary PE curriculum as a three- to four-week unit for grades K-4, and the school is working with the New Albany parks department to obtain sticks and balls. Students described the sport as challenging and enjoyable.

A staff member said the school will add lacrosse to its physical education curriculum as a three- to four-week unit for grades K-4 and is working with the parks department in New Albany to gather lacrosse sticks, balls and other equipment.
